About XLoot 1.0
Please use http://www.curse.com/addons/wow/xloot - XLoot 1.0 (XLoot Frame) is included in the package, and this is no longer maintained.
A customizable loot frame
Providing a large array of options to change how loot is presented, as well as allowing you to use Masque or ButtonFacade Skins, XLoot's job is to make looting more functional while still having a better form.
Options GUI available under Interface->Addons or /xloot
Auto-looting of quest items and coins has been disabled by default
The 1.0 XLoot branch will eventually replace the legacy XLoot once all features have been implemented.
The major advantage to using the new version is support for Masque/ButtonFacade skins, as well as custom image-based skins instead of simply coloring the frame.
Skinning
XLoot can use any Masque skins, but skins made to fit rectangles will work better for obvious reasons.
Here's a example of Caith (A masque skin) with Frame transparency set to 0, along with the Legacy skin and a normal background:

If you find a skin that doesn't fit correctly, either tell me or go ahead and make a quick compatibility addon (See below)

Extending XLoot
It's easy to release skins or tweak masque skins (Or include tweaks in your skin, if you are already a masque skin author!) Skins are really just square textures of a border, like Masque skins.
To let XLoot know about your skin, use: XLootFrame:RegisterSkin(skin_name, skin_table)
To add a tweak for a Masque skin, use: XLootFrame:RegisterMasqueTweak(masque_skin_name, skin_table)
For documentation of skin_table, see the comments near the top of XLoot.lua
Please make sure you have permission to use any textures you include.
